Strawberry Shortcake: Housewarming Surprise
From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
Strawberry Shortcake: Housewarming Surprise is an animated television special from 1983, produced by Nelvana. This is the fourth to feature the American Greetings character, Strawberry Shortcake.
[edit] Synopsis
Strawberry Shortcake: Housewarming Surprise chronicles Strawberry Shortcake's move into a new house.
[edit] Trivia
- This special included the first animated appearances of the characters Café Ole’, Almond Tea, Mint Tulip, Crêpe Suzette, and the twins, Lem n' Ada.
- This also marks the first appearance of the following pets: Burrito the burro, Marza Panda, Marsh Mallard the duck, Elcair the poodle, and Sugar Woofer.
- This was the first Strawberry Shortcake special produced by Nelvana, the previous three having been produced by Romeo Muller, Robert L. Rosen, and Fred Wolf.
- An animated version of Kenner's Dancing Strawberry Shortcake Doll appeared at the end of this special.
